国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 學院 > 開發設計 > 正文

JavaMail使用4 -- 發送郵件1 -- 發送文本郵件

2019-11-17 04:07:17
字體:
來源:轉載
供稿:網友
 //1.定義一些需要的變量
String from="test@sina.com";    //發件人
String to="test@163.com";       //收件人
String subject="cc2";           //主題
String text="你好";         //內容
String host="smtp.sina.com";  //郵件服務器地址
int port=25;                    //郵件服務器地址端口,默認為25
String username="test";         //用戶名,在163郵件服務中,這樣寫沒問題,但我曾在開發中需要公司專用郵件服務器時,需要在后面加上郵件服務器的后綴,如test@XXX.com
String passWord="test";         //密碼

//2.定義系統屬性
PRoperties props = new Properties();
props.put("mail.transport.protocol", "smtp");  //使用smtp協議
props.put("mail.smtp.auth", "true");     //是否需要郵件認證

//3.得到session對象
Session sendMailSession = Session.getDefaultInstance(props,null);
sendMailSession.setDebug(true);  //主要是利于調試,默認為false

//4.得到Message對象
Message newMessage = new MimeMessage(sendMailSession);
newMessage.setFrom(new InternetAddress(from)); //設置發件人
newMessage.setRecipient(Message.RecipientType.TO, new InternetAddress ( to)); //設置收件人
newMessage.setSubject(subject); //主題
newMessage.setSentDate(new Date()); //發送時間
newMessage.setText(text); //文本內容

//5.得到Transport對象
Transport transport = sendMailSession.getTransport();
transport.connect(host,port,username,password); //連接郵件服務器
transport.sendMessage(newMessage,newMessage.getRecipients(Message.RecipientType.TO)); //發送郵件
transport.close();//關閉
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 叶城县| 晋江市| 东港市| 望都县| 灵武市| 巴南区| 鄂托克前旗| 柘荣县| 平利县| 新余市| 察隅县| 黔东| 双江| 饶阳县| 恩施市| 平乡县| 乐平市| 铁力市| 凤山市| 炉霍县| 肥西县| 斗六市| 屯留县| 城口县| 黎平县| 建德市| 伊春市| 扶绥县| 徐州市| 韶关市| 清徐县| 万荣县| 石渠县| 佳木斯市| 昔阳县| 岑溪市| 贡嘎县| 潜江市| 平武县| 关岭| 平武县|